BGSU-Firelands vs. NUC

BGSU-Firelands ranked #-1 and NUC ranked #-1 in national university ranking. The following statements compare Bowling Green State University-Firelands and NUC University with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
  • BGSU-Firelands's tuition ($13,898) is more expensive than NUC ($9,884).
  • NUC's students to faculty ratio (13 to 1) is lower than BGSU-Firelands (16 to 1).
  • NUC (27,423 students) is larger than BGSU-Firelands (1,928 students) with more enrolled students.
  • NUC ($6,326) has higher amount of financial aid than BGSU-Firelands ($5,032).
  • NUC's graduation rate (56%) is higher than BGSU-Firelands (10%).
